Case 1: Korn Shell is not available
If the Korn Shell is not available then modify the
following files after installation:
1. Replace line 1 in $MATLAB/bin/matlab with
#!/bin/sh
2. In $MATLAB/bin/.matlabrc.sh, comment out line 315 by
placing a '#' sign in front of it. The new line
should read:
#ulimit -s unlimited
If you experience stacksize overflow problems when using
MATLAB, then do the following:
1. (csh/tsh) Execute the following commands at the UNIX
prompt:
limit stacksize unlimited
matlab
2. (sh) Create your own script to invoke MATLAB. For
example:
#!/bin/csh
#
limit stacksize unlimited
matlab
Case 2: Korn Shell is available, but not in /bin/ksh
If the Korn Shell is available, but not in /bin/ksh,
then modify the following file after installation:
1. Replace line 1 in $MATLAB/bin/matlab with
#!path_to_ksh
where path_to_ksh is the absolute path to the
ksh executable.
